Default vortech heads

SDPC, sells the heads, and tpi vortech base mainifold. What else do I need to complete this head swap, thanks Jim.

Make sure you get the intake bolts for the SDPC intake they are a special length bolt for the vortec bolt pattern. The torque on them is only 11 foot pounds. You will need the vortec intake gaskets as well. You can not use the spark plugs from your old heads the vortec need a long reach plug, ask SDPC for the plug you should use. If you have an after market cam make sure it will work with the vortec heads, they can only handle something like 475 lift with out doing some mods. If you are using the stock runners and plenum you will not have a problem but the super ram will take a lot of work to get it right.
